Universal Orlando released some new face mask rules and regulations yesterday. Since they reopened back in June guests have had to wear face masks but they have gotten more specific about the kind and when you can remove them.

The first changes are the type of face mask. It looks like Gators and the fishing style face coverings will no longer be acceptable masks at Universal. The face masks need to be two-ply and secured with ear loops. They also can not have the valves.

Also an important change is they will be enforcing a change that you can no longer walk around and have your mask down even if you are eating and drinking. You must be social distanced and actively eating and drinking to have your mask down. This will really help with guests walking with masks down with a drink in hand. Walt Disney World has recently enforced the same standards after the opening of their parks.

If you don’t have one of these types of masks Universal sells them for $6 or four for $20. They have a bunch of fun styles to choose from.
